The LM1084IS-12 is a fixed 12V, 5A low-dropout positive linear regulator by Texas Instruments with a maximum dropout voltage of 1.5V. It accepts input voltages from 13.5V to 25V and provides tight 0.025% line regulation and 0.072% load regulation. Available in a 3-lead TO-263 (D-PAK) package with worldwide shipping.

Applications

The LM1084IS-12 is used in industrial power supplies, automotive accessories, and test equipment requiring a stable, regulated 12V rail from an unregulated or loosely regulated DC input up to 25V. Its 5A current capacity and low 1.5V dropout voltage make it suitable for powering fans, relays, sensors, and communication modules in embedded systems. The D-PAK package allows effective heat sinking through PCB copper area, enabling compact thermal management without an external heatsink in moderate-load designs.

Frequently Asked Questions

What output voltage and current rating does the LM1084IS-12 provide?

The LM1084IS-12 delivers a fixed 12V output at up to 5A continuous current with a maximum dropout voltage of 1.5V. This combination makes it suitable for powering 12V loads such as relays, fans, and communication modules from a 13.5V to 25V DC input rail with minimal heat dissipation at moderate load currents.

How does the LM1084IS-12 perform in automotive or industrial power conditioning roles?

With an input voltage range of 13.5V to 25V and tight 0.025% line regulation, the LM1084IS-12 maintains a stable 12V output despite input voltage fluctuations typical in automotive 14V or 24V bus systems. Its 0.072% load regulation ensures the output remains within specification from no load to the full 5A rating, critical for sensor and analog circuit power rails.

What thermal management approach suits the LM1084IS-12 at higher output currents?

The 3-lead D-PAK (TO-263) package allows the exposed metal tab to be soldered directly to a PCB copper pour or thermal pad, transferring heat without a separate heatsink for load currents up to approximately 3A in typical ambient conditions. At the full 5A rating, a copper pour area of at least 10 cm² or an external heatsink clip is recommended to keep junction temperature below the 125°C maximum.

When would a designer choose the LM1084IS-12 over a switching regulator for a 12V rail?

The LM1084IS-12 is preferred when low output noise, fast transient response, and simple 3-component design outweigh efficiency concerns. In audio equipment power supplies, analog sensor rails, or lab instruments requiring clean 12V with under 50 µV RMS noise, the LDO's absence of switching harmonics is a significant advantage over a buck converter despite the higher power dissipation.
